The Interchange is all about connection.
Its purpose is to link individuals and employers to the work, health, and skills support they need—bringing together services and the people who can benefit from them, all under one roof.
The Work and Skills Interchange is led by York and North Yorkshire Combined Authority. It’s part of the Get Britain Working Economic Inactivity Trailblazer, supported by funding from the Department for Work and Pensions.
Support is available through dedicated advisers, place-based navigators and a range of online resources. They work with individuals and businesses to help them access the right support, making it easier to navigate the employment, skills, health and wellbeing landscape.

York & North Yorkshire Careers Hub
The Careers Hub helps businesses connect with local schools and colleges, making it easier to inspire young people and introduce them to careers in your sector.
Through the Portal to Collaboration, you can promote work experience opportunities, advertise careers events and connect with education providers looking to work with local employers. It’s a simple way to raise awareness of your business while helping young people gain valuable experience and insight into the world of work.
The Careers Hub is part of a national network led by The Careers & Enterprise Company.

Skills Bootcamps
Skills Bootcamps are flexible, part-funded training programmes designed to help employers develop the skills their business needs. Delivered by specialist training providers, they focus on priority sectors across York and North Yorkshire, helping to build a skilled workforce and address local skills shortages.
Courses are available for adults aged 19 and over and are delivered online or in person, depending on the programme. Skills Bootcamps provide practical training that helps employers upskill existing staff or recruit people with the right skills to meet local needs.

Mentorship
Mentoring brings together experienced business leaders and those looking for support to overcome challenges and achieve their goals. It creates opportunities to share knowledge and build confidence, helping businesses across York and North Yorkshire to grow.
For business owners and leaders seeking a mentor, it’s a chance to learn from someone with real business experience. A trusted mentor can offer a fresh perspective, act as a sounding board and help you make informed decisions as your business develops.
Becoming a mentor is also a rewarding way to give back. By sharing your experience, you can support the next generation of business leaders while strengthening your own leadership skills, expanding your professional network and gaining fresh insights from other businesses.
